automation-ops
LATEST
false
UiPath logo, featuring letters U and I in white
Automation Ops Benutzerhandbuch
Automation CloudAutomation Cloud Public SectorAutomation Suite
Last updated 23. Okt. 2024

Jenkins-Plugin

Mit diesem Plugin können Sie UiPath-Automatisierungsprozesse erstellen und bereitstellen sowie automatisierte UiPath-Testfälle ausführen.

Um Projekte zu packen, die mit UiPath Studio ab 2020.10 erstellt wurden, müssen Sie eine Version ab 2.1 dieser Erweiterung verwenden.
Wichtig: Ab April 2023 und 2023.4 werden neue Ausführungen in klassischen Ordnern blockiert. Bei Aufgaben, die einen klassischen Ordner in ihrer Konfiguration enthalten, wird Folder not found message is displayed und die Aufgabe wird nicht ausgeführt.

Voraussetzungen

  • Jenkins-Server, der unter Windows oder Linux ausgeführt wird.
  • Mindestens ein Jenkins-Slave, der unter Windows ausgeführt wird (erforderlich für die Schrittausführung).
  • Orchestrator-Instanz (Standard-, Verbund- oder Cloud-Authentifizierung werden unterstützt).

    • Zum Testen der Funktionen ist die Orchestrator-Version 2020.4 oder höher erforderlich.
    • Wenn Sie einen lokalen Orchestrator unter HTTPS verwenden, müssen Sie das SSL-Zertifikat importieren, damit den HTTPS-Aufrufen an den Orchestrator vertraut werden kann.

Installieren und Aktivieren des Plugins

Das Jenkins-Plugin kann von jeder Jenkins-Installation installiert werden, die über den Plugin-Manager-Bildschirm mit dem Internet verbunden ist.

Abrufen des Cloud Orchestrator-API-Schlüssels



Dienstverbindung für externe Apps konfigurieren

Schritt 1: Konfigurieren Ihrer externen Anwendung und Scopes. Halten Sie nach dem Hinzufügen der Anwendung die App-ID, den Geheimschlüssel und die Anwendungs-Scopes bereit, die für den nächsten Schritt verwendet werden müssen.

Hinweis: Wenn Sie ein neues Geheimnis generieren und verwenden, wird das alte ungültig gemacht.

Schritt 2: Konfigurieren der Anmeldeinformationen der Anwendung als geheimer Text in Jenkins. Für diesen Schritt benötigen Sie den in der Automation Cloud™ generierten Geheimschlüssel.

Schritt 3: Konfigurieren der Authentifizierung für jede Aufgabe unter „Aktionen nach der Erstellung“ durch Hinzufügen des Kontonamens, gefolgt von der App-ID, dem Geheimschlüssel und den über die Automation Cloud™ generierten Anwendungs-Scopes.

Hinweis: Ziehen Sie die Verwendung der externen App in einzelnen Pipelines in Betracht, um Ungültigkeitsfehler zu vermeiden.

Zusätzliche Angaben

  • Alle angegebenen Pfade müssen lokal für den aktuellen Arbeitsbereich sein. Sie können Umgebungsvariablen in Pfaden verwenden, sollten jedoch sicherstellen, dass sie zu Pfaden führen, die lokal im Arbeitsbereich sind.
  • Um Pakete bereitzustellen oder Tests auszuführen, stellen Sie sicher, dass der authentifizierte Benutzer über die Berechtigungen Ordneransicht (oder Organisationseinheitenansicht) und (nur20.4+ ) Hintergrundaufgabenansicht verfügt.
  • Um Bibliotheken zu verpacken, wenn sie mit einer Orchestrator-Instanz verbunden sind, stellen Sie sicher, dass der authentifizierte Benutzer über die Berechtigung zum Anzeigen von Bibliotheken verfügt.
  • Weitere Informationen zum Verwalten externer Apps:

War diese Seite hilfreich?

Hilfe erhalten
RPA lernen – Automatisierungskurse
UiPath Community-Forum
Uipath Logo White
Vertrauen und Sicherheit
© 2005–2024 UiPath. Alle Rechte vorbehalten